LP SmartSide Siding

Engineered wood siding that combines the look of real wood with enhanced durability. It’s impact-resistant, pest-resistant, and comes primed for a custom paint finish — making it a versatile and cost-effective choice for many homes.

Diamond Kote Siding in Potlatch Junction

One of the most durable prefinished sidings on the market, Diamond Kote comes backed by a 30-year no-fade finish warranty and is designed for low maintenance and high performance.

HardiePlank (Fiber Cement) Siding

Fire-resistant, impact-resistant, and long-lasting — perfect for homeowners looking for a premium fiber cement option.

Could drafts or high energy bills be caused by bad siding in your Potlatch Junction home?

If your energy bills keep climbing, your siding could be to blame. Poorly insulated or aging siding allows air leaks and heat loss, especially during long Potlatch Junction winters. Insulated siding helps trap warmth inside while blocking cold air and moisture outside. With rising utility costs, updated siding can lead to serious long-term savings. Is rot or mold hiding behind your exterior walls?

Once moisture gets behind your siding, it can cause silent damage for years. In Potlatch Junction’s damp climate, this means mold, mildew, and structural rot can eat away at your home from the inside out.

Is insect or pest damage eating away at your home’s exterior?

Termites, ants, and wood-boring insects love to make a home inside old or untreated siding. In North Idaho’s rural and wooded areas, pest damage can go unnoticed until the repairs become costly.

Some siding types, like treated engineered wood or fiber cement, are resistant to insects and help keep your structure protected. Has your siding been checked for hidden pest damage?

How do highway exposure and open Palouse wind affect siding near Potlatch Junction?

Buildings here are more exposed than in town:

  • Wind from US 95 and nearby fields hits siding directly and drives rain into weak joints.
  • Snow drifts against lower walls where plows, trailers, and equipment push it aside.
  • Dust and road grime stick to rough or failing finishes.
  • Unprotected materials fade and chalk under long, open sunlight.

We pair HardiePlank, LP SmartSide, Diamond Kote, vinyl, and steel siding with durable housewrap, flashings, and trim details that match highway exposure.

What siding problems are common around Potlatch Junction?

On highway exposed buildings we often find:

  • Chalked, faded panels on south and west walls that face road and open fields.
  • Loose, rattling vinyl pieces from wind and vibration.
  • Damage near grade from snow plows, trailers, and tracked in gravel.
  • Water intrusion at doors, overhead openings, and corners that lack proper flashing.

We identify the patterns and design a siding solution that will handle the abuse without constant patching.

Why do owners near the junction combine engineered wood, vinyl, fiber cement, and steel?

Most properties here do double duty as both home base and workspace:

  • LP SmartSide gives homes and small offices a wood look that can handle everyday bumps.
  • Diamond Kote keeps main elevations looking sharp where customers and highway traffic see them.
  • HardiePlank brings fire resistance and stability along exposed corridors.
  • Vinyl siding offers a low maintenance shell for secondary elevations and smaller buildings.
  • Steel siding is the workhorse on shops, storage, and light commercial builds.

We lay out where each material makes the most sense so you get performance without overspending.
